JUST IN: Armed robbers storm Gateway jewellery store

There has been a robbery at a jewellery store in Durban's Gateway Theatre of Shopping mall.

The incident took place just before the shops opened this morning.


Investigators from SAPS are currently working at the scene. 


Officials have currently cordoned the store off and can be seen scouring through the crime scene.

Inside the store, shattered glass can be seen everywhere. 


Employees at shop’s close by, say they heard a big bang and the sound of glass shattering.


Moments later, they saw suspects running out of the mall’s entrance 5. 


According to Reaction Unit South Africa, shots were fired, and suspects made off with jewellery and other items.  


This is the second robbery at a jewellery store at the mall in the space of three months.


Last November, armed robbers stormed another store and made off with several items.


Gateway confirms that a robbery took place at the centre at approximately 8.35 am.

A statement from the mall confirmed that no tenants or customers were harmed during the incident.


“The Centre’s security teams immediately responded to the scene and the South African Police Services (SAPS) were notified and responded to the scene soon after,” the statement said.


“The perpetrators made off with an undisclosed amount of goods. The safety and security of customers and tenants is of utmost importance and we are working with the SAPS to assist with their investigation." 

The centre has been secured and is operating and trading as normal, as per lockdown regulations.
